The University of Lodz (ULO) is one of the largest HEIs in Poland. Founded in 1945 it currently employs over 2500 teaching staff (inc. over 1200 Ph.D.). Research and teaching is carried out at 12 Faculties and inter-faculty, interdisciplinary research institutes. International Cooperation has a high priority at ULO, which has collaborated with 91 HEIs in 26 countries. ULO has participated in a number of international programmes including: LLP, Tempus, Mundus, Framework Programmes, SOCRATES Thematic Network, INCOCOPERNICUS, ACE, Jean Monnet, CEEPUS.

Faculty of Management (FoM) works closely with entrepreneurs and business environment institutions. Team of FoM’s employees has approx. 20 years of experience in training staff in entrepreneurship as well as consulting and managing development of SMEs. A number of research and international projects on entrepreneurship has been implemented in recent years with the contribution of FoM’s researchers.
